Default asetek VapoChill Micro Review: Ultra Low Noise

asetek started with phase-change cooling, then they added water-cooling units to their product list, and today we see their first air cooled heatsink. Is their evolution backwards? The VapoChill Micro is very competitively priced, promises to remove up 150W of CPU generated heat, silently, and it weighs less then a feather. Too good to be true? Letīs find out.

apparantly, having the correct orientation is vital to performance of the Micro unit, it needs to point upwards, so it needs to be turned around 180°C in this picture http://www.madshrimps.be/articles/As...iotke-8324.jpg

this applies only when it's tested inside a Tower Case, and does not matter when testing on a horizontal testbed.
